Correct answer & explanation
Project Assurance
Project Assurance is the role responsible for providing independent assurance that the project is being managed correctly. It is separate from the Project Manager and Project Support, ensuring objective oversight of the project's adherence to PRINCE2 principles, processes, and controls. This role is typically fulfilled by someone not directly involved in the day-to-day management, such as a corporate or programme management representative.

Detailed technical explanation
How to think about this question
In PRINCE2, Project Assurance is a key component of the 'manage by stages' principle, ensuring that the project remains viable and compliant with corporate standards. It is often assigned to a separate individual or team (e.g., from a PMO or quality assurance department) to avoid conflicts of interest. The Project Assurance role reviews management products like the Business Case, Project Plan, and Risk Register, and reports directly to the Project Board, not the Project Manager.
